What is hard water and why is it common in Chattanooga?
Hard water contains elevated levels of dissolved mineralsâprimarily calcium and magnesiumâpicked up as water travels through local limestone-rich geology. Chattanoogaâs proximity to the Cumberland Plateau and surrounding karst formations means municipal and well water naturally dissolve more of these minerals, so many homeowners here experience hardness levels above 7 grains per gallon (gpg).
How can I tell if I have a hard-water problem in my home?
Common signs include stubborn white scale on faucets or showerheads, cloudy spots on glassware, soap scum in tubs, stiff or dingy laundry, and reduced water pressure as mineral deposits accumulate inside pipes. What damage can hard-water minerals cause to my plumbing and appliances?
Scale buildup narrows pipe diameter, raises water-heating costs, shortens the life of water heaters, dishwashers, and icemakers, and can clog valves in high-efficiency fixtures. In Chattanoogaâs hard-water zones, a conventional water heater can lose 20â30 % efficiency within three years if left untreated, translating into higher utility bills and earlier equipment replacement.
How does a water softener solve hard-water issues?
A salt-based ion-exchange softener swaps hardness ions (calcium & magnesium) with sodium or potassium ions as water passes through a resin bed. The process prevents scale formation throughout the plumbing system, preserves appliance efficiency, and improves soap lathering. Softened water also protects any downstream filtration or purification equipmentâsuch as reverse-osmosis (RO) unitsâby preventing premature membrane fouling.
Are there alternatives to traditional salt-based softeners?
Yes. Salt-free conditioners (template-assisted crystallization or TAC), electronic descalers, and mixed-media filters offer scale reduction with minimal maintenance. However, they do not actually remove hardness minerals; instead they alter crystal structure so minerals stay suspended rather than adhering to surfaces. For households with high hardness or sensitive skin, a conventional ion-exchange system usually delivers more complete protection.
What routine maintenance is required for a water-purification system in Chattanooga?
1) Water softeners: Check salt level monthly and top off the brine tank; schedule a professional resin cleaning and valve inspection annually. 2) Reverse-osmosis systems: Replace sediment and carbon pre-filters every 6â12 months, the RO membrane every 2â4 years, and sanitize the storage tank yearly. 3) Whole-house carbon or sediment filters: Replace cartridges or backwash media as specified (typically 3â12 months).
